The World Association of Newspapers (WAN) would conduct WAN Congress-2009 for four days from November 30 at the Hyderabad International Convention Centre here. It is for the first time that the event is being held in South Asia. President Prathiba Patil will address the joint sessions of the World Newspapers Congress, a platform to exchange ideas with owners of newspapers, editors and journalists, and World Editors Forum, where senior journalists and editors will participate, on December 1.
WAN was founded in 1948 with 76 national newspapers as members with objectives of defending and promoting press freedom, safeguarding ethical and economic interests of newspapers, promoting cooperation among members, fostering communications and contacts between newspaper executives, training programs and research and development activities.
Newsprint suppliers, ink manufacturers, news agencies, content providers, machinery manufacturers, software and technology solution providers will showcase their products, a release said.
